HPV Vaccine Therapy in Reducing High-Grade Cervical Lesions in Patients With HIV and HPV
NCT03284866 · Status: COMPLETED · Phase: PHASE3 · Type: INTERVENTIONAL · Enrollment: 536
Last updated 2026-01-28
Summary
This randomized phase III trial studies how well human papillomavirus (HPV) vaccine therapy works in reducing high-grade cervical lesions in patients with human immunodeficiency virus (HIV) and HPV. Vaccines made from HPV peptides or antigens may help the body build an effective immune response to kill the HPV virus and prevent cervical lesions from developing or coming back after being removed.
